About 4-(6-chloro-7-methoxy-2-methyl-4-oxo-1H-quinolin-3-yl)-N,N-dimethylbenzenesulfonamide
4-(6-chloro-7-methoxy-2-methyl-4-oxo-1H-quinolin-3-yl)-N,N-dimethylbenzenesulfonamide (PubChem CID 118724938) has the molecular formula C19H19ClN2O4S
and a molecular weight of 406.89 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is 4-(6-chloro-7-methoxy-2-methyl-4-oxo-1H-quinolin-3-yl)-N,N-dimethylbenzenesulfonamide.

What is the SMILES notation for 4-(6-chloro-7-methoxy-2-methyl-4-oxo-1H-quinolin-3-yl)-N,N-dimethylbenzenesulfonamide?
The canonical SMILES for 4-(6-chloro-7-methoxy-2-methyl-4-oxo-1H-quinolin-3-yl)-N,N-dimethylbenzenesulfonamide is COc1cc2[nH]c(C)c(-c3ccc(S(=O)(=O)N(C)C)cc3)c(=O)c2cc1Cl.
What is the InChIKey of 4-(6-chloro-7-methoxy-2-methyl-4-oxo-1H-quinolin-3-yl)-N,N-dimethylbenzenesulfonamide?
The InChIKey is ONSMRKQSWOWUKV-UHFFFAOYSA-N. The full InChI is InChI=1S/C19H19ClN2O4S/c1-11-18(12-5-7-13(8-6-12)27(24,25)22(2)3)19(23)14-9-15(20)17(26-4)10-16(14)21-11/h5-10H,1-4H3,(H,21,23).
What are the key properties of 4-(6-chloro-7-methoxy-2-methyl-4-oxo-1H-quinolin-3-yl)-N,N-dimethylbenzenesulfonamide?
4-(6-chloro-7-methoxy-2-methyl-4-oxo-1H-quinolin-3-yl)-N,N-dimethylbenzenesulfonamide has a molecular weight of 406.89 g/mol, XLogP of 3.42, 4 rotatable bonds, 1 hydrogen bond donors, and 4 hydrogen bond acceptors.
